Our review of the New Balance Mens Freezelx V5 finds a field-ready lacrosse shoe built for players who prioritize quick cuts and stable footing. The bottom line: these shoes are best for athletes seeking a snug, supportive fit and a traction-focused outsole that works on both turf and natural surfaces. The review highlights the QUIX outsole technology and TPU molded cleat outsole as the single biggest reason to consider them, since those features directly improve grip during rapid direction changes while the internal bootie and external stability counter keep the foot secure.
Key Features
- QUIX outsole technology: delivers targeted traction for quick, cutting movements so players can change direction with confidence.
- TPU molded cleat outsole: provides durable grip across turf and natural surfaces to help maintain traction in varied field conditions.
- External stability counter: improves rearfoot support and reduces unwanted heel slippage during lateral plays.
- Inner bootie: hugs the foot for a snug, supportive fit that minimizes internal movement and enhances comfort during play.
- Adjustable lace closure: allows a customized fit so users can tighten or loosen the shoe to their preferred level of support.
Who It's For
The Freezelx V5 is aimed at lacrosse players and field athletes who need a traction-first shoe that still offers a supportive ride. It suits those who play on mixed surfaces or switch between turf and grass, and who value a snug, bootie-style fit for responsiveness and control.
These are less suitable for players who require a very wide toe box or who prioritize long-term heavy-duty durability above lightweight traction. Shoppers who need a roomier shoe or who have persistent fit issues should try on multiple sizes or consider alternative models with a wider last.
